This is a professional Social Services position that serves as the Family Support Worker and is responsible for assessing and providing for the delivery of social services to individuals referred to the Healthy Families Program.

The incumbent is also responsible for providing in-home support to families receiving services through Healthy Families Putnam.

The work will be performed under the direct supervision of the Human Services Counselor Supervisor and Human Services Program Specialist.

The primary responsibilities of the Family Support Worker are as follows : The Family Support Worker will provide intensive home visits to families that volunteer for Healthy Families Services.

During the home visit the FSW will model appropriate parent-child relationships, enhance the parents’ abilities to create a stable and nurturing home environment, and help the parents to provide children with experiences that stimulate healthy brain development.

The incumbent will also demonstrate knowledge and skills with topics such as : child development, discipline, dynamics of child abuse and neglect, and demonstrates the ability to maintain and update resource information.

Conducts initial engagement efforts to potential participants, to include; phone calls, emails, snail mail, drive-by’s. Assists in planning and the facilitation of participant events and community outreach events.

Coordinates activities designed to create and maintain favorable public image to assist in raising the awareness for the Healthy Families program.

Promotes the Healthy Families Putnam program to local businesses, community partners / agencies. Assists in distributing letters, flyers, brochures or other informational / educational documents to inform the community about Healthy Families Putnam program and offered services.

Assists in soliciting In-Kind donations and assist in obtaining required items for new Fiscal Years. Assists families with community resources that parents build upon to strengthen their support system and assist with achieving their family support plan goals and leads to greater self-sufficiency.

Encourages parents / caregivers to ensure that well-baby visits are received in a timely manner. Promotes child health and development and help ensure the families’ social and medical needs are met by linking the parents and children to a medical home.

Conducts assessments using Healthy Families Florida Assessment Tool. Correctly and accurately documents narrative, score sheet, and intake information.

Provides information referrals, and educational materials to all families interviewed upon assessing their needs; documents referrals and assistance offered on individual charts.

Compiles and enters all screen and assessment data into the Healthy Families Florida database as required by HFF. Participates in required program training provided by the grantor and consultants and is willing to provide backup family support services during periods of insufficient staffing such as turnover, illness, or other periods of staff absence.

Assists in training new staff on all aspects of this position. Participates in individual supervision weekly for no less than 1.

5 hours. Maintains and updates client records by entering their own data into the Healthy Families Florida Tracking System.

Scans all documents into a digital file for each participant. Runs reports in the Healthy Families Florida Performance Management System (i.

e. Due Dates, Outcomes / Process Measures, & Missing Data) periodically to ensure that all tools are administered within due date windows, home visit data is accurate, and all missing data is obtained & submitted.

Reports all inaccuracies to the data entry person so that corrections can be made. Provides developmental screenings to help detect potential delays and make referrals to appropriate services to address suspected delays.

Conducts home safety assessments and provides families with appropriate safety tip sheets within the first year of the child’s life and as needed thereafter.

Conducts home safety observations, according to Healthy Families’ policy & procedure. Responsible for scheduling and meeting with families in accordance with the families assigned level as instructed in the current Healthy Families’ Policies & Procedures.

Conducts weekly outreach efforts within local OBGYN offices and weekly group sessions within the Putnam County Jail. Participates in staff meetings, department meetings, team days and community events, as appropriate.

Performs other duties as assigned or required.

Required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ities :

Knowledge of basic counseling techniques and practices. Knowledge of the basic skills required to teach, recognize, and understand parents, infants, and children, as well as the differences between functional and dysfunctional families.

Ability to establish and maintain working relationships with others. Ability to recognize the basic signs of child abuse, neglect, exploitation, domestic violence, and substance abuse.

Ability to be compassionate without being enabling. Possession of good oral and written communication skills. Experience working with or providing services to children and families, a willingness to work with culturally diverse populations that are among the target population, the ability to establish trusting relationships and accept individual differences, be knowledgeable about infant and child development.

Possess basic computer skills and knowledge of basic computer programs.

Qualifications :

Minimum- High school diploma / GED and Willing to work with children and families in a home setting

Preferred- 1 year of experience working in a social services, health, or child development setting. Valid Drivers license.

Florida has the third largest population of veterans in the nation with more than 1.5 million service men and women. The Florida Department of Health (department) is committed to serving members of the United States Armed Forces, veterans and their families by encouraging them to apply for vacancies that fit their area of knowledge and / or expertise.

Through the Department's VALOR program, which expedites licensing for military veterans, the Department also waives initial licensing and application fees for military veterans who apply for a health care professional license within 60 months of an honorable discharge.

These initiatives help ensure that the transition from military service into the workforce is as smooth as possible and reflects our appreciation for the dedication devoted to protecting our country.
